United States Navy Senior Chief Jesus Salabao, 11th Marine Expeditionary Unit, senior enlisted leader and deputy medical planner, discusses how the U.S. Navy configures patient treatment and placement within the aircraft while flying in a MV-22 Osprey, with Sgt. Maj. Arata Hamaguchi, Japan Ground Self-Defense Force (JGSDF), Western Army Infantry Regiment, during a tour of an MV-22 Osprey at Marine Corps Air Station Miramar, Calif., Feb. 4, 2016. The tour focused on the treatment and transportation of a patient using the MV-22 Osprey’s assets and was held during Exercise Iron Fist, an annual bilateral amphibious training exercise between the U.S. Marine Corps and JGSDF.
